The SCARA acronym stands for Selective Compliance Articulated Robot Arm. Its main advantage is the jointed two-link arm; this feature allows the arm to extend into confined areas and then retract or “fold up” out of the way. We modified this design so it can cover all the printing area with the smallest possible footprint. This system allows also good quality and speed; normally its main drawback is that controlling this arm involves inverse kinematics for linear interpolated moves. However, the software we designed takes care of all this and is completely transparent to the user!
